Multi-Robot Coordination: A Key Challenge in Modern Robotics Multi-robot coordination is the process of managing multiple robots to work together efficiently and effectively to achieve a common goal. This involves communication, cooperation, and synchronization among the robots, which can be a complex task due to the dynamic nature of their interactions and the need for real-time decision-making. One of the main challenges in multi-robot coordination is developing algorithms that can handle the complexities of coordinating multiple robots in real-world scenarios. This requires considering factors such as communication constraints, dynamic environments, and the need for adaptability. Additionally, the robots must be able to learn from their experiences and improve their performance over time. Recent research in multi-robot coordination has focused on leveraging multi-agent reinforcement learning (MARL) techniques to address these challenges. MARL is a branch of machine learning that deals with training multiple agents to learn and adapt their behavior in complex environments. However, evaluating the performance of MARL algorithms in real-world multi-robot systems remains a challenge. A recent arXiv paper by Liang et al. (2022) introduces a scalable emulation platform called SMART for multi-robot reinforcement learning (MRRL). SMART consists of a simulation environment for training and a real-world multi-robot system for performance evaluation. This platform aims to bridge the gap between MARL research and its practical application in multi-robot systems. Practical applications of multi-robot coordination can be found in various domains, such as: 1. Search and rescue operations: Coordinated teams of robots can cover large areas more efficiently, increasing the chances of finding survivors in disaster-stricken areas. 2. Manufacturing and logistics: Multi-robot systems can work together to assemble products, transport goods, and manage inventory in warehouses, improving productivity and reducing human labor costs. 3. Environmental monitoring: Coordinated teams of robots can collect data from different locations simultaneously, providing a more comprehensive understanding of environmental conditions and changes. One company that has successfully implemented multi-robot coordination is Amazon Robotics. They use a fleet of autonomous mobile robots to move inventory around their warehouses, optimizing storage space and reducing the time it takes for workers to locate and retrieve items. In conclusion, multi-robot coordination is a critical area of research in modern robotics, with significant potential for improving efficiency and effectiveness in various applications. By leveraging machine learning techniques such as MARL and developing platforms like SMART, researchers can continue to advance the state of the art in multi-robot coordination and bring these technologies closer to real-world implementation.
Multi-frame Super-resolution
What is Multi-frame Super-resolution (MFSR)?
Multi-frame Super-resolution (MFSR) is a technique that enhances the quality of low-resolution images by combining information from multiple frames to generate a high-resolution output. This method leverages the additional data available in multiple frames to improve image quality, preserve global structure, and reduce noise.
How does Multi-frame Super-resolution work?
MFSR works by aligning and fusing multiple low-resolution images to create a high-resolution output. The process involves estimating motion between frames, aligning the images, and combining the aligned images using various algorithms. This fusion of information helps to recover high-frequency details, reduce noise, and improve overall image quality.
What are some key themes in Multi-frame Super-resolution research?
Some key themes in MFSR research include stereo image super-resolution, multi-reference image super-resolution, and the combination of single and multi-frame super-resolution methods. These techniques aim to address challenges such as preserving global structure, denoising, and efficiently learning real-world distributions.
What are some recent advancements in Multi-frame Super-resolution?
Recent advancements in MFSR include the development of novel methods and algorithms, such as new solutions for restoring details in low-resolution stereo images, a 2-step-weighting posterior fusion approach for multi-reference super-resolution, and theoretical analysis for the optimal combination of single image super-resolution (SISR) and MFSR.
What are some practical applications of Multi-frame Super-resolution?
Practical applications of MFSR can be found in various domains, such as enhancing satellite imagery for better environmental monitoring, improving medical imaging for more accurate diagnoses, and increasing the resolution of video frames for better video quality. Companies like NVIDIA also leverage MFSR technology to develop AI-based super-resolution algorithms for improving the performance and visual quality of video games.
What are the challenges in Multi-frame Super-resolution?
Challenges in MFSR include preserving global structure, denoising, and efficiently learning real-world distributions. These challenges arise due to factors such as motion estimation errors, misalignment of images, and the complexity of real-world image data.
How does deep learning contribute to Multi-frame Super-resolution?
Deep learning contributes to MFSR by providing powerful models, such as convolutional neural networks (CNNs), that can learn complex image features and relationships. These models can be trained on large datasets to learn effective representations for super-resolution tasks, leading to improved performance and more accurate high-resolution outputs.
What is NVIDIA's DLSS and how does it relate to Multi-frame Super-resolution?
NVIDIA's DLSS (Deep Learning Super Sampling) is an AI-based super-resolution algorithm that leverages MFSR technology to improve the performance and visual quality of video games. DLSS uses deep learning to upscale lower-resolution images in real-time, providing higher-quality visuals without the computational cost of rendering at native high resolutions.
Multi-frame Super-resolution Further Reading
1.NTIRE 2022 Challenge on Stereo Image Super-Resolution: Methods and Results http://arxiv.org/abs/2204.09197v1 Longguang Wang, Yulan Guo, Yingqian Wang, Juncheng Li, Shuhang Gu, Radu Timofte2.Multi-Reference Image Super-Resolution: A Posterior Fusion Approach http://arxiv.org/abs/2212.09988v1 Ke Zhao, Haining Tan, Tsz Fung Yau3.Combination of Single and Multi-frame Image Super-resolution: An Analytical Perspective http://arxiv.org/abs/2303.03212v1 Mohammad Mahdi Afrasiabi, Reshad Hosseini, Aliazam Abbasfar4.New Techniques for Preserving Global Structure and Denoising with Low Information Loss in Single-Image Super-Resolution http://arxiv.org/abs/1805.03383v2 Yijie Bei, Alex Damian, Shijia Hu, Sachit Menon, Nikhil Ravi, Cynthia Rudin5.Forward Super-Resolution: How Can GANs Learn Hierarchical Generative Models for Real-World Distributions http://arxiv.org/abs/2106.02619v2 Zeyuan Allen-Zhu, Yuanzhi Li6.Deep Learning for Single Image Super-Resolution: A Brief Review http://arxiv.org/abs/1808.03344v3 Wenming Yang, Xuechen Zhang, Yapeng Tian, Wei Wang, Jing-Hao Xue7.Deep Learning for Image Super-resolution: A Survey http://arxiv.org/abs/1902.06068v2 Zhihao Wang, Jian Chen, Steven C. H. Hoi8.PIRM2018 Challenge on Spectral Image Super-Resolution: Dataset and Study http://arxiv.org/abs/1904.00540v2 Mehrdad Shoeiby, Antonio Robles-Kelly, Ran Wei, Radu Timofte9.The dual approach to non-negative super-resolution: impact on primal reconstruction accuracy http://arxiv.org/abs/1904.01926v2 Stephane Chretien, Andrew Thompson, Bogdan Toader10.A Deep Journey into Super-resolution: A survey http://arxiv.org/abs/1904.07523v3 Saeed Anwar, Salman Khan, Nick BarnesExplore More Machine Learning Terms & Concepts
Multi-Robot Coordination Multi-modal Learning Multi-modal learning is a powerful approach in machine learning that enables models to learn from diverse data sources and modalities, improving their ability to make accurate predictions and understand complex patterns. Multi-modal learning is an advanced technique in machine learning that focuses on leveraging information from multiple data sources or modalities, such as text, images, and audio, to improve the performance of predictive models. By synthesizing information from various sources, multi-modal learning can capture complex relationships and patterns that single-modal models might miss. One of the main challenges in multi-modal learning is dealing with the inherent complexity and diversity of the data. This often leads to multi-modal models being highly susceptible to overfitting and requiring large amounts of training data. Additionally, integrating information from different modalities can be challenging due to the varying nature of the data, such as differences in scale, representation, and structure. Recent research in multi-modal learning has focused on developing novel techniques and algorithms to address these challenges. For example, the DAG-Net paper proposes a double attentive graph neural network for trajectory forecasting, which considers both single agents' future goals and interactions between different agents. Another study, Active Search for High Recall, introduces a non-stationary extension of Thompson Sampling to tackle the problem of low prevalence and multi-faceted classes in active search tasks. Practical applications of multi-modal learning can be found in various domains. In self-driving cars, multi-modal learning can help improve the understanding of human motion behavior, enabling safer navigation in human-centric environments. In sports analytics, multi-modal learning can be used to analyze player movements and interactions, providing valuable insights for coaching and strategy development. In the field of natural language processing, multi-modal learning can enhance sentiment analysis and emotion recognition by combining textual and audio-visual information. A company case study that demonstrates the power of multi-modal learning is Google's DeepMind. Their AlphaGo system, which defeated the world champion in the game of Go, utilized multi-modal learning techniques to combine information from various sources, such as game records and simulated games, to improve its decision-making capabilities. In conclusion, multi-modal learning is a promising approach in machine learning that has the potential to significantly improve the performance of predictive models by leveraging information from diverse data sources. By addressing the challenges associated with multi-modal learning, such as data complexity and integration, researchers and practitioners can unlock new possibilities and applications across various domains.